Gravel Resurfacing in Calvert County, MD
Gravel resurfacing services involve restoring or updating existing gravel surfaces to improve their appearance, durability, and functionality. This process is commonly used for driveways, pathways, parking areas, and other outdoor surfaces that benefit from a stable, well-maintained gravel layer. Property owners often seek gravel resurfacing to address issues such as uneven surfaces, erosion, or bare spots, ensuring the area remains safe and visually appealing. The service typically includes removing old or damaged gravel, leveling the surface, and applying fresh gravel to create a smooth, stable finish.
Before requesting gravel resurfacing, property owners should consider the current condition of the existing surface, including the type of gravel used and any underlying issues like drainage problems or soil instability. Understanding the specific project scope, such as the size of the area and the desired gravel type, helps ensure the resurfacing meets expectations. It’s also helpful to know any local regulations or property restrictions that might influence the process. Common Gravel Resurfacing Jobs
Gravel driveway resurfacing - restores the surface for improved appearance and durability.
Garden pathways - refreshes existing gravel paths to enhance accessibility.
Parking areas - resurfaces gravel lots to ensure stability and safety.
Farm and rural roads - maintains gravel surfaces for efficient use and longevity.
Outdoor entertainment spaces - upgrades gravel surfaces for clean and attractive patios or walkways.
Erosion control projects - stabilizes gravel surfaces to prevent washouts and maintain structure.
Gravel Resurfacing Questions
What is gravel resurfacing? Gravel resurfacing involves replacing or renewing existing gravel surfaces to improve appearance and functionality on driveways, pathways, or parking areas.
What types of projects benefit from gravel resurfacing? Driveways, walkways, and parking lots that have uneven or worn gravel surfaces are common projects for resurfacing services.
How does gravel resurfacing improve a property? It enhances the look of outdoor spaces, provides a stable surface, and helps prevent erosion or gravel displacement over time.
What should property owners consider before gravel resurfacing? The current condition of the gravel surface and the desired outcome can influence the best approach and materials used for resurfacing.
